Output 58c3d5567bd33ba34b38c9a49b7e99c677e1e04b52f8fe1b766c9954fe86c3a1:0

value
8933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0de94cc2a9613be30f35a9bacbe286550a98639 OP_EQUAL
address
3LjR7fF7EchvF3hegRWHiMb6BkriZCNYwE
transaction
58c3d5567bd33ba34b38c9a49b7e99c677e1e04b52f8fe1b766c9954fe86c3a1
spent
true